直播卖不到25万元,汪峰带不动299元的音乐课
3 6 Ke· 2025-07-21 23:32
Core Viewpoint - The article discusses the recent trend of celebrities, particularly Wang Feng, selling online courses as a means to expand their business ventures and monetize their fame in the live-streaming era [2][4][19]. Group 1: Celebrity Online Courses - Wang Feng, a well-known rock singer, has launched a music course priced at 299 yuan, claiming it offers not just learning opportunities but also a chance to enter the entertainment industry [2][5]. - The course includes 30 pre-recorded lessons and 3 live sessions, covering various music-related topics, with a total learning duration of 30 days and a validity of one year [7][18]. - Other celebrities, such as Wu Yanzu and Yang Lan, have also ventured into online education, with Wu Yanzu's English course achieving significant sales, indicating a growing trend among stars to monetize their expertise [11][12][14]. Group 2: Market Performance and Challenges - Despite the star power, sales figures for Wang Feng's course have been underwhelming, with live sessions selling only 250 to 500 units, generating revenue between 100,000 to 250,000 yuan [7][10]. - The average sales per live session for the Future Music Academy's account were only 25 to 50 units, with average revenue not exceeding 10,000 yuan, suggesting skepticism about the course's value among consumers [10][18]. - The online music education market is projected to grow, with the overall music education market in China estimated at 113.38 billion yuan in 2021, growing at 20.84% [18]. Group 3: Business Strategy and Future Outlook - Wang Feng's approach reflects a broader strategy among celebrities to leverage their fame for long-term business opportunities in the education sector, aiming to tap into the expanding online education market [4][18]. - The trend of celebrities selling courses is characterized by a "high-end persona, mid-range pricing" strategy, allowing broader access while maintaining a premium image [16]. - The shift from traditional performance to online education represents a potential new revenue stream for celebrities, especially as they face challenges in their primary careers [19][23].
